Weather in August

August, the last month of the summer in Cutuno, is another warm month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 62.6°F (17°C) and 85.6°F (29.8°C).

Temperature

With the onset of August, the average high-temperature registers at a moderately hot 85.6°F (29.8°C), subtly different from July's 86.7°F (30.4°C). Cutuno's average low-temperature for the month of August denotes a significant decline from the daily high, recording at a refreshing 62.6°F (17°C).

Heat index

For most parts of August, the heat index is evaluated at a torrid 96.8°F (36°C). Apply extra caution, heat cramps and heat exhaustion could happen. Heatstroke might occur with long-duration activity.
Metrics for the heat index primarily focus on shaded spots and light wind conditions. A rise of up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ees in the heat index could result from direct sunlight.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'feels like' or 'apparent temperature', arises from combining readings of air temperature and relative moisture content. One's weather perception can be influenced by a range of factors including metabolic differences, being pregnant, and their level of physical activity. Direct exposure to sun rays can potentially augment the heat sensation, elevating the heat index by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are especially crucial for babies and toddlers. Children frequently underestimate the importance of resting and drinking fluids. Thirst is a symptom of advanced dehydration - hence the need to hydrate regularly, especially during protracted physical exercises.
The physiological way the human body responds to excessive heat is by inducing perspiration, using sweat evaporation as a cooling mechanism. An increase in relative humidity hinders the body's normal cooling function by reducing evaporation, thereby decreasing the rate of body cooling and enhancing the sense of warmth. Excessive heat that's not properly managed leads to increased body temperatures and resultant health issues.

Humidity

August and November, with an average relative humidity of 74%, are the least humid months in Cutuno, Kentucky.

Rainfall

In August, the rain falls for 15.8 days. Throughout August, 2.2" (56mm) of precipitation is accumulated. Throughout the year, there are 178 rainfall days, and 35.47" (901m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

May through September are months without snowfall in Cutuno, Kentucky.

Daylight

The average length of the day in August is 13h and 34min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 6:37 am and sunset at 8:41 pm. On the last day of August, sunrise is at 7:02 am and sunset at 8:03 pm EDT.

Sunshine

The months with the most sunshine are June and August, with an average of 10.1h of sunshine.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index are May through August, with an average maximum UV index of 6. A UV Index estimate of 6 to 7 represents a high health vulnerability from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the ordinary person.
Note: A daily maximum UV index of 6 in August translates into the following instructions:
Ward off overexposure. Defence against solar harm is crucial. Seek shade and limit direct sun exposure between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., the peak period for UV radiation. Keep in mind that shade structures like parasols or canopies do not offer complete sun protection. Sunglasses that ward off UVA and UVB rays play a pivotal role in reducing solar eye damage.
